Forklift Operator

CONMED Corporation is a leading company in the medical technology field, and they are seeking a Forklift Operator to manage the loading and unloading of materials. The role involves maintaining inventory levels and ensuring compliance with operational procedures.

Responsibilities

Loading and unloading goods from vehicles into correct storage bays following inventory control instructors
Inventory experience to conduct cycle counting
Performing daily equipment checks such as recharging the truck’s battery and lubricating equipment
Load trucks in parcel on foot
Assist in replenishing inventory in the warehouse
Occasionally assist in the picking and packing of inventory for timely shipment
Assist with regular compliance reviews against policies and procedures
Other duties as assigned by management

Qualification

Forklift operationWarehouse Management SystemsRF ScannersInventory managementLift 49 lbsReading procedures

Required

2-3 years of experience operating a forklift in a manufacturing or warehousing environment
Experience with Warehouse Management Systems and RF Scanners
Ability to read, understand and carry out written procedures and standard work instructions
Ability to lift at least 49 lbs with or without reasonable accommodation

CONMED is a global medical technology company that specializes in the development and sale of surgical and patient monitoring products and services that allow our physician customers to deliver high quality care and as a result, enhanced clinical outcomes for their patients.
